When I bought my Lemans, I had less than $6,000 in it to get it where it was before I took it all apart, including the purchase price of the car. It's a halfway decent looking car (by no means flawless), and ran 12.00's at 115 on dead radials (2.2 60 ft.) & mediocre (at best) stock 120,000 mile rear suspension. It's safe to say it should've had bottom to mid 11's in it on a good tire. I drove this car anywhere I felt like, on 87 octane, in the AZ heat, with no problems, and no maintenance but oil changes. My car is by no means exceptional or extremely fast, but 11's for well less than $10,000 is fairly easy to achieve.
